What Are Winnings and How Do They Work?

Winnings refer to the money or prizes received from gambling, lotteries, investments, or other competitive activities. In the USA, they can range from small cash rewards to life-changing sums, depending on the activity. Whether you’re playing cards, betting on sports, or winning a lottery, understanding how winnings function is essential for managing them responsibly.

Legal Aspects of Winnings in the USA

The Legal Aspects of Winnings vary by state, with some jurisdictions imposing strict age limits, licensing requirements, or restrictions on certain activities. For example, online gambling legality differs across states, and federal laws govern tax reporting for large winnings. Always verify local regulations before participating in any activity involving monetary gains.

Tax Implications of Winnings

The Tax Implications of Winnings can be complex, as the IRS requires winners to report all gambling income. Lottery Winnings, for instance, are typically taxed at federal and state levels, with some states offering exemptions or reduced rates. It’s crucial to consult a tax professional to avoid penalties. Common Mistakes When Managing Winnings

Many individuals make errors when handling Winnings, such as neglecting to set aside funds for taxes or overspending on non-essential items. Another common mistake is failing to diversify income sources, which can lead to financial instability if a single win is lost. Always prioritize long-term financial health over short-term gratification.

Frequently Asked Questions About Winnings

How are Winnings taxed? The IRS mandates reporting all gambling income, with federal and state taxes applied. Can Lottery Winnings be kept anonymous? Some states allow winners to claim prizes anonymously, but this depends on local laws. What are the Legal Aspects of Winnings in my state? Research your state’s gambling regulations to stay compliant.
